
Как заставить воду кипеть без нагревания?


Ответы на вопрос

Воду можно заставить кипеть при комнатной температуре. Для демонстрации стеклянную колбу с водопроводной водой помещают под колпак воздушного насоса. При откачке воздуха давление на поверхность воды понижается, и при достижении определенной степени раздражения вода закипает. Теплота, необходимая для превращении жидкости в пар, заимствуется у самой жидкости, поэтому она охлаждается.
При продолжительной откачке вода может замерзнуть.
